The difference between a sports bra and a regular bra

The main difference between a sports bra and a regular bra is its design and function. Designed for high-intensity activities, sports bras provide additional support and stability, helping to reduce the shaking of the chest during exercise, reducing discomfort and the risk of damage to breast tissue. It is usually made of a more sturdy fabric and wide shoulder straps, with an elastic design to ensure that the chest stays in place during various motion states.
In contrast, ordinary bras pay more attention to the comfort and appearance of daily wear, and the support effect is weak, especially during intense exercise, which can easily lead to chest instability, resulting in discomfort or pain. The fabric of a regular bra is relatively soft, and the design is more inclined to show a woman's curves, rather than fixing the position of the chest.
In addition, sports bras usually have strong moisture wicking function, can quickly absorb and evaporate sweat, keep the skin dry, suitable for long-term exercise and high temperature environment. Ordinary bras pay more attention to the variety of styles and are suitable for daily wear.

There are significant differences between sports bras and ordinary bras in terms of design, support, material and function, and the choice should be decided according to the specific use scenario.
